System Programming
Group Calls 100
Number of Grouped Ports 4000 maximum
Conferences per Matrix 64
IFB per Matrix 100
Priority Levels 5
Isolates Any crosspoint
Listen Level Control 0.71 dB steps
Input Level Control 0.355 dB steps
Output Level Control 0.355 dB steps
VOX Input Detection Threshold 0 dB to – 45 dB adjustable

Power Supply Unit
Format Euro Cassette
Quantity 2 per matrix
Mounting Front
Backplane Connectors Positronics
AC Power Input IEC (1 per PSU)
Input Voltage AC 100 V to 240 V, 50/60 Hz
Power Consumption 300 W Maximum
Status Indicators LEDs viewable from front of rack
